Envestnet Asset Management Inc. Cuts Stock Holdings in TELUS Co. (NYSE:TU)

TELUS logo with Utilities background

Envestnet Asset Management Inc. reduced its position in shares of TELUS Co. (NYSE:TU - Free Report) TSE: T by 15.9%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 398,602 shares of the Wireless communications provider's stock after selling 75,339 shares during the period. Envestnet Asset Management Inc.'s holdings in TELUS were worth $5,405,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

TELUS Cuts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, April 1st.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, March 11th were paid a dividend of $0.2829 per share. The ex-dividend date was Tuesday, March 11th. This represents a $1.13 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 7.55%. TELUS's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 226.53%.

TELUS Company Profile

(Free Report)

TELUS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, provides a range of telecommunications and information technology products and services in Canada. It operates through Technology Solutions and Digitally-Led Customer Experiences segments. The Technology Solutions segment offers a range of telecommunications products and services; network services; healthcare services; mobile technologies equipment; data services, such as internet protocol; television; hosting, managed information technology, and cloud-based services; software, data management, and data analytics-driven smart food-chain and consumer goods technologies; home and business security; healthcare software and technology solutions; and voice and other telecommunications services, as well as mobile and fixed voice and data telecommunications services and products.
